Structuralist Assumptions and the Philosophy of Man
FAIN: FB-11882-73
George B. Oliver
Hobart and William Smith Colleges (Geneva, NY 14456-3301)
To examine the origins of structuralsim in the work of Saussure, Trobetzkoy and Jakobson: study its fundamental elaboration in the anthropological investigations of Levi-Strauss in order to uncover the ultimate philosophical significance of structuralist methods and provide an assessment of their function within philosophy and within humanistic learning generally.
